Log:
  Allow to execute specified program on various HAST events.
  
  MFC after:	2 weeks
  Obtained from:	Wheel Systems Sp. z o.o. http://www.wheelsystems.com

Modified:
  head/sbin/hastd/hast.h
  head/sbin/hastd/hastd.c
  head/sbin/hastd/hastd.h
  head/sbin/hastd/parse.y
  head/sbin/hastd/primary.c
  head/sbin/hastd/token.l
